Lesson 62. Genitive singular: masculine and neuter
The rule
Examples
| Nom. | Gen. | Translation | |
|---|---|---|---|
| brat | brat | brata | of a brother |
| grad | grad | grada | of a city |
| pas | pas | psa | of a dog (fleeting a) |
| otac | otac | oca | of a father |
| more | more | mora | of the sea |
| selo | selo | sela | of a village |
| dete | dete | deteta | of a child (extended stem) |
Examples
Nemam brata. (Немам брата.)
— I don't have a brother.
Ovo je centar grada. (Ово је центар града.)
— This is the city center.
Iz mora. (Из мора.)
— From the sea.
Kod psa. (Код пса.)
— At the dog's place.
Prepositions + masc./neut. genitive
- iz (from, out of):
iz grada, iz mora, iz Beograda. - od (from):
od brata, od oca. - do (up to, as far as):
do sela, do mora. - kod (at, by):
kod psa, kod prijatelja. - bez (without):
bez oca, bez hleba.
